The Hamburg International Short Film Festival has its roots in the independent filmmaking scene. The Festival first took place in 1985 under the title NoBudget, a name which clearly defined the Festival’s mission. In 1994 it received its current name. Since it was founded, it has always been the Festival’s aim to rise to the challenge presented by new developments and changing parameters in technology, society, and aesthetics.

GDC Canada plans to serve this fast-growing region by providing a forum for Canadian developers to share best practices for fostering ingenuity and quality within their globally distributed games. Unique to GDC Canada's content lineup is an emphasis on the production cycle of game development, with tracks focused on: Concept/Preproduction, Production, Finalling and Post Launch/Analysis. By organizing the conference tracks according to the stages of development rather than specific fields, participants can better understand production cycle efficiencies and their teammates' point of view.

IGN.com and Vue present the U.K. charity premiere of RAIDERS OF THE LOST ARK: THE ADAPTATION at Vue West End, Leicester Square on April 28, 2009.

Hailed as 'the greatest fan film yet', RAIDERS OF THE LOST ARK: THE ADAPTATION is a 100-minute recreation of the classic film. Started in 1982 by Chris Strompolos and Eric Zala at the age of 12, it took all their pocket money, unwavering dedication, astonishing ingenuity, plus a basement fire and the loss of a pair of eyebrows before the film was finally 'in the can' seven years later.
